## Summary

This activity requests $61.0M in FY2027, 100% of project 644862, up 281% on FY2026. The R-2A exhibit describes it across FY2026–FY2027, including what the FY2027 money is planned to buy.

## What the FY2027 request buys

**FY2027 planned work.** Continue development and demonstration of advanced nuclear power for installations to ensure continuity of critical missions throughout any potential disruption.

**FY2026 to FY2027 change.** FY 2027 increased by $44.990 million compared to FY 2026 to accelerate advanced nuclear development and demonstration.

## Before the request year

**FY2026 plans — current year.** - Continue development and demonstration of advanced nuclear power for installations to ensure continuity of critical missions throughout any potential disruption. - Continue development and demonstration of processes focused on modernizing the way the DAF collects, stores, curates, connects, analyzes, and conveys the data associated with mission resilience requirements that cross current organizational stovepipes to provide actionable insights and quantitative mission requirements. - Initiate construction activities for the Arctic-Capable Energy Storage System to improve resilience of critical missions with unique load profiles. - Continue development and demonstration of energy and water technologies that decouple operations at the tactical edge from reliance on intermittent power and imported water.

## Funding

| Fiscal Year | Estimate Type | Amount ($M) |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| Actual | 24.6 |
| FY2026 | Enacted | 16.0 |
| FY2027 | Request | 61.0 |

> Prior, current and budget year only — an R-2A activity carries no five-year plan. It sums exactly into its project in the request year and not necessarily in any other.
